The third film, based on C.S. Lewis’ book series, ‘The Chronicles of Narnia: Voyage of the Dawn Treader’ debuted with a very weak $24.5 million opening in U.S. theaters.

Now distributed by Fox, since Disney abandoned the franchise after a disappointing first sequel, the movie debuted in 1,988 3D locations and a total of 3,555 theaters in the U.S. and collected $81 million from 85 territories overseas.
